It’s reported that Stacey Abrams worked relentlessly to register over 800,000 new voters across Georgia who were affected by voter suppression in time for the U.S elections.

After narrowly losing election for governor in 2018, she led a crusade to register 800k voters in Georgia - 45% of those new voters are under the age of 30 and 49% are people of colour.

“I sat shiva for 10 days. Then I started plotting.”

"I began working on voter protection issues as a college student, because I'm the daughter of two civil rights activists. My father was arrested at the age of 14, helping register blacks to vote in Hattiesburg, Mississippi." - Stacey Abrams
"I've made it very clear that my fundamental practice, as someone in public service, is defense of our democracy. If we want to see real change in our country on systemic racism then we have to fix our democracy." - Stacey Abrams for @washingtonpost.
